Chromium Code Reviews
chromiumcodereview-hr@appspot.gserviceaccount.com (chromiumcodereview-hr) | Please choose your nickname with Settings | Help | Chromium Project | Gerrit Changes | Sign out
(678)

Unified Diff: tools/json_schema_compiler/cpp_type_generator_test.py

Issue 1853573002: [Extensions] Remove 'use_movable_types' from code generation (Closed) Base URL: https://chromium.googlesource.com/chromium/src.git@master
Patch Set: Created 4 years, 9 months ago
Use n/p to move between diff chunks; N/P to move between comments. Draft comments are only viewable by you.
Jump to:
View side-by-side diff with in-line comments
Download patch
Index: tools/json_schema_compiler/cpp_type_generator_test.py
diff --git a/tools/json_schema_compiler/cpp_type_generator_test.py b/tools/json_schema_compiler/cpp_type_generator_test.py
index 69d80dcbc4cb719ca2e46fbf80905ef648eb39ab..db4e8cff1d10aaffe0908a521a9d5dc733ea7749 100755
--- a/tools/json_schema_compiler/cpp_type_generator_test.py
+++ b/tools/json_schema_compiler/cpp_type_generator_test.py
@@ -148,7 +148,7 @@ class CppTypeGeneratorTest(unittest.TestCase):
manager = CppTypeGenerator(self.models.get('windows'),
_FakeSchemaLoader(None))
self.assertEquals(
- 'std::vector<linked_ptr<Window> >',
+ 'std::vector<Window>',
manager.GetCppType(
self.windows.functions['getAll'].callback.params[0].type_))
manager = CppTypeGenerator(self.models.get('permissions'),
@@ -182,7 +182,7 @@ class CppTypeGeneratorTest(unittest.TestCase):
environment=CppNamespaceEnvironment('%(namespace)s'))
manager = CppTypeGenerator(m, _FakeSchemaLoader(m))
self.assertEquals(
- 'std::vector<linked_ptr<tabs::Tab> >',
+ 'std::vector<tabs::Tab>',
manager.GetCppType(
self.windows.types['Window'].properties['tabs'].type_))
@@ -193,7 +193,7 @@ class CppTypeGeneratorTest(unittest.TestCase):
manager.GetCppType(
self.permissions.types['Permissions'].properties['origins'].type_,
is_in_container=False))
- self.assertEquals('linked_ptr<std::vector<std::string> >',
+ self.assertEquals('std::vector<std::string>',
manager.GetCppType(
self.permissions.types['Permissions'].properties['origins'].type_,
is_in_container=True))

Powered by Google App Engine
This is Rietveld 408576698